  • Wide input voltage range
    • 3.35V to 36V rising edge
    • 2.7V to 36V falling edge
    • 42V absolute maximum
  • Integrated 132mΩ and 75mΩ MOSFETs
  • Optimized for low EMI requirements:
    • Dual Random Spread Spectrum reduces peak emissions
    • Pin selectable FPWM mode for constant frequency at light loads and FSW synchronization with MODE/SYNC pin
    • Adjustable FSW: 200kHz – 2.2MHz with RT pin
  • Miniature design size and low component cost:
    • 2.6mm × 2.6mm enhanced HotRod™ QFN package with wettable flanks and internal lead free solder
    • Internal control loop compensation

The LMR66430-EP is a small 36V, 3A, synchronous step-down DC/DC converter with an enhanced HotRod QFN package. This easy-to-use converter supports a wide input voltage range of 2.7V to 36V (after start-up or after operating) with transients up to 42V.

The LMR66430-EP is specifically designed to meet low standby power requirements for always-on, applications. Auto mode enables frequency foldback when operating at light loads, allowing high light load efficiency. A seamless transition between pulse width modulation (PWM) and pulse frequency modulation (PFM) modes along with very low MOSFET ON resistances makes sure there is exceptional efficiency across the entire load range. The control architecture (peak current mode) and feature set are an excellent choice for an ultra-small design size with minimal output capacitance. The device minimizes input filter size by using dual-random spread spectrum (DRSS), a low-EMI enhanced HotRod QFN package, and an optimized pinout. The MODE/SYNC and RT pin variants can be used to set or synchronize the frequency to avoid noise sensitive frequency bands. There are NC pins between critical high voltage pins, reducing potential short circuits between pins. The rich feature set of the LMR66430-EP is designed to simplify implementation for a wide range of industrial end equipment.
